Dave Dominates Stevenage Single-Round Event with Steady Masterclass
At Stevenage, Dave claimed victory in the solitary round with 37 Stableford points and the best gross score of 101, maintaining the lead from early on and fending off a persistent challenge from Grandad, who finished second despite a tough day.
Dave Commands from Early Lead to Final Hole
From hole three onwards, Dave set the pace with a flawless hold on the lead, accumulating 37 points by the close. His steady approach—eschewing birdies in favour of careful navigation—delivered a best gross score of 101, underscoring his consistency under pressure.
Rather than flashy brilliance, Dave's round was a lesson in resilience, gathering two pars and managing five bogeys, proving that steady play outlasts occasional sparks on challenging courses. Grandad’s Grit Holds Second Amid Rough Going
Despite enduring 12 double bogey-or-worse holes, Grandad's determination saw him secure a commendable second place with 30 points. His day was marked more by perseverance than precision, taking the scoreboard battle down to the wire despite a significant deficit in gross score compared to the leader.

Course Challenges Highlighted by Hole 8’s Toughness
Stevenage’s 8th hole emerged as the tournament’s true test, averaging a brutal gross score of 8.5 and foiling many attempts at recovery. Conversely, hole 14 offered much-needed relief with an average gross of just 3, allowing players a brief respite in an otherwise demanding round.

Back Nine Battle Seals the Deal for Dave
The story of the day was also the story of the back nine, where Dave surged with 22 points—outscoring his front nine total of 15 decisively. This late round strength proved critical, underscoring his endurance and strategic nous as he cemented his lead to clinch the win.
